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
69615473 7566857250 3035548 925375
26479 31190960 30871207790
26479 31190960 30871207790
848662 4421 2244
All about undefined
Interested in learning more?
26479 31190960 30871207790
848662 4421 2244
See more
17983922 83187870
44 47879 522 114119 1980654
See more
8213 3362263
567270631 874113028 2868
See more